On May 10th, 2025, Eye Care Equality hosted its tenth event at The Shriram Millennium School in Faridabad, where we extended our compassionate services to 45 didis and bhaiyas of the school community. This event was conducted as part of Labour Day celebrations.
At this uplifting event, our team of doctors and volunteers held free eye check-up camps at The Shriram Millennium School, diagnosing previously unnoticed vision issues. This was a key step toward empowering the support staff, ensuring they could work safely and efficiently. The day was filled with smiles, gratitude and improved vision, giving these individuals a brighter, more secure future.
We tested 45 didis and bhaiyas and found out that a total of 22 individuals needed reading glasses which were provided for free and 18 were prescribed distance glasses. We also provided 29 eye drops for those who complained about redness or itchiness in their eyes.
